Parker Vice: 2B/RHP, (2027) Larry A. Ryle, KY. 5-foot-5, 160-pound sturdy frame. (51.8 mph bat speed average). (16.2 mph hand speed average). Begins in a tall balanced stance with a quick load, then uses a toe tap stride. Bat speed was efficient, had a loose swing plane and good extension on his finish. Found some barrels with some loud contacts. Up the middle approach. Capable in the infield, his best throw was registered at 64 mph; has a natural exchange, sure hands, and in control feet. Laterally, movements were average and fielded the ball out front. While catching, his best position velocity throwing to second was registered at 65 mph; had a natural transfer, rhythmic in control footwork, and sure hands. Staggered setup with some flexibility. Had athletic slot and a short quick arm action with consistent accuracy to the bag. Clocked a time of 9.24 in the 60-yard dash. Advanced on the mound, showing good developing arm speed he used a high ¾ arm angle and a short moderate arm action. Slow-tempo type pitcher and uses easy effort. Displays even in line shoulders with an strong balance point. Lands square with an athletic finish. (Max spin 1931; Avg 1821).
